A arquitectura rural galega desde os anos 60 sufriu grandes transformacións debido a implantación de novos modelos con influencias doutros lugares traídas polos emigrantes. Novos materias, técnicas construtivas industriais e un acelerado proceso de industrialización do campo, afectará a unha transcendental crise dos valores tradicionais o que se plasmara nunha deterioración do patrimonio vernáculo. Estes cambios afectaran o entorno da casa. Propóñense uns obxectivos coa finalidade de establecer as características da arquitectura doméstica actual e dos elementos disonantes para establecer uns principios que contribúan para a rehabilitación. Procúrase identificar os procesos de transformación que afectan a casa rural da aldea de Vilar de Donas dende os seus inicios ata a actualidade. Paralelamente, analizase a lóxica de formación, evolución histórica e transformación da propia aldea. O tipo de investigación é un caso de estudio que comprende o conxunto de 14 casas pertencentes a aldea de Vilar de Donas. A metodoloxía realizase en catro fases: a planificación, a recollida e análise de datos, o tratamento dos datos e sistematización. Esta investigación estruturase en cinco partes: introdución, revisión da literatura, análise de contido, sistematización dos datos obtidos e conclusión. Este estudo pretende constituír unha aportación o coñecemento dos principais actores causantes da problemática actual e contén os elementos necesarios para identificar os elementos disonantes na arquitectura doméstica, imprescindibles para futuras intervencións que combatan o desequilibrio existente na arquitectura rural e no seu entorno. Especificamente, pretendese que a principal contribución desta investigación sexa a realización duns principios que permitan inverter o proceso de descaracterización da aldea.
Abstract: Since the 60s, the Galician rural architecture has suffered major transformations due to the introduction of new models with foreign influences brought by immigrants. New materials, industrial construction techniques and the accelerated process of industrialization of the countryside will later originated a transcendental crisis of traditional values that manifested itself in a deterioration of the vernacular heritage. These changes affected the domestic environment. The objective is to identify the characteristics of the current domestic architecture and the dissonant elements to establish principles that contribute to the village rehabilitation. One to the goals is to identify the transformation processes that affect rural houses in Vilar de Donas from its beginnings to the nowadays. At the same time, the logic of origin, historical evolution and transformation of the village are analyzed. This research is a case study that includes a set of 14 houses belonging to the village of Vilar de Donas. The methodology is performed in four phases: planning, data collection and analysis, data processing and systematization. This study is structured in five parts: introduction, literature review, content analysis, systematization of the data obtained and conclusions. This research intends to be a contribution to the knowledge of the key causes to the current difficulties and contains the necessary elements to identify the dissonant elements in domestic architecture, trying to tackle the imbalance in rural architecture and its surroundings in future interventions. Fundamental, the main contribution of research is to write in is the definition of some principles to reverse the process of mischaracterization village.
